Jon's Current Read

Price here is driven by condition and lot, not by newness. With homes built between 1955 and 1978 and a median build year of 1960, most of what trades is mid-century stock that has been renovated to varying degrees. The spread between an updated home and one that needs work is wide, so the median tells you the center of gravity, not what any single house will fetch.

This is a small, established pocket — 109 homes — with a high homestead share at roughly 87%. That means fewer investor exits and limited turnover, so inventory is thin and specific. Sellers with genuinely updated homes hold leverage; buyers should be ready to move on the right listing and to underwrite renovation cost honestly on the rest.

A small, owner-held mid-century pocket

At 109 homes with a build range of 1955 to 1978, this is a finite market. The homestead share near 87% signals that most owners live in what they own, which historically means slower listing cadence and homes that come to market when life changes, not when a spreadsheet says to sell. Expect to wait for the right house rather than choosing from a deep shelf.

The median living area of 1,592 square feet frames the housing as right-sized rather than sprawling. Because the age band is consistent, the real variable is how much work each home has absorbed — roof, systems, kitchens, and baths. Two homes at similar square footage can sit far apart on price purely on condition, so read each listing on its own merits.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many homes are in DOVER SHORES TENTH ADD?
The Florida DOR 2025 assessment roll shows 109 homes in DOVER SHORES TENTH ADD (public records).
What share of DOVER SHORES TENTH ADD is owner-occupied?
87% of DOVER SHORES TENTH ADD parcels carry a homestead exemption on the 2025 Florida DOR roll, the owner-occupancy proxy in public records.
When were the homes in DOVER SHORES TENTH ADD built?
Homes in DOVER SHORES TENTH ADD were built between 1955 and 1978, with a median year built of 1960 (FL DOR 2025 roll).
Do cash buyers compete in DOVER SHORES TENTH ADD?
Cash buyers took 0% of DOVER SHORES TENTH ADD sales in the 12 months ending June 2025 (0 of 5 closings, Stellar MLS).
